Calculate Log Base 185 of 92

To solve the equation log 185 (92)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 92, a = 185:
    log 185 (92) = log(92) / log(185)
  3. Evaluate the term:
    log(92) / log(185)
    = 1.39794000867204 / 1.92427928606188
    = 0.86618397836534
    = Logarithm of 92 with base 185
